Key strategic elements across Bovada's blackjack variants:
Basic Strategy Rules
- Always split Aces and 8s
- Never split 10s or 5s
- Double 11 vs dealer 2-10
- Stand on 17+ regardless of dealer card
Rule Variations Impact
- Dealer stands on soft 17: -0.2% edge
- Double after split: -0.14% edge
- Resplit Aces: -0.08% edge
- Early surrender: -0.24% edge
Side Bet Analysis
- Perfect Pairs: 5.9% house edge
- 21+3: 3.2% house edge
- Insurance: 7.4% house edge
- Royal Match: 3.7% house edge

While card counting is theoretically possible in Bovada's single and double deck games, the practical advantage is limited due to continuous shuffling in multi-deck games and algorithm-based deck penetration in others. More importantly, online blackjack uses RNG algorithms that reshuffle after each hand in most variants, making traditional card counting ineffective.
RNG (Random Number Generator) blackjack uses computer algorithms to determine card outcomes, offering faster gameplay and lower minimum bets. Live dealer blackjack features real human dealers streaming from studios, using physical cards and shoes. Live games have slightly higher house edges (0.54% vs 0.28% for single deck RNG) but provide a more authentic casino experience.
Generally, no. Side bets like Perfect Pairs (5.9% house edge), 21+3 (3.2%), and Insurance (7.4%) carry significantly higher house edges than the main blackjack game. While they offer the potential for large payouts, they reduce your overall expected value. Serious players should avoid side bets and focus on the main game where perfect strategy can reduce the house edge below 0.5%.
